In the Linux kernel, the following vulnerability has been resolved:

net: marvell: prestera: fix port event handling on init

For some reason there might be a crash during ports creation if port events are handling at the same time because fw may send initial port event with down state.

The crash points to canceldelayedwork() which is called when port went is down. Currently I did not find out the real cause of the issue, so fixed it by cancel port stats work only if previous port's state was up & runnig.

Affected Software

5 affected components
Linux Kernel
Marvell Prestera
Linux Linux kernel>=5.10<5.10.37
Linux Linux kernel>=5.11<5.11.21
Linux Linux kernel>=5.12<5.12.4
